There are still a few votes uncounted, but we wanted to bring you a state by state accounting of the presidential contest.
Below is a chart showing the vote in the rural, urban and exurban counties in each state. Rural counties are nonmetropolitan, according to the Census. Urban counties are metropolitan. Exurban counties are metropolitan but they have about half their residents living in rural settings.

The most Democratic rural residents are in Hawaii, Vermont and Massachusetts. The most Republican are in Utah.
Also, notice that the Republican vote in exurban counties is nearly always higher than in rural counties.
